Q. $ \lim_{x \to k}x- [x] $is where k is an integer, is equal to

Solution:

$ \lim_{x \to k} (x- [x]) $ does not exist
$ \lim_{x \to k-}x- [x] = k -[k-] =k - (k-1) = 1$
$ \lim_{x \to k+}x- [x] = k -[k+] = k- k =0$
